Diagnosis of Global Developmental Delay
Diagnostic evaluation for global developmental delay can include genetic testing using blood or urine samples to assess hereditary contributors; chromosome testing to detect chromosomal abnormalities; lead testing to assess possible exposure; thyroid hormone screening because low levels may contribute to irregular growth; and neuroimaging with CT or MRI to identify possible injuries involving the brain or central nervous system.
